I checked Unitech's FY 2011 annual report.

As per the annual report, Unitech's exposure to Uninor isn't much.

Unitech has Rs 34.5 crore worth of equity shares of Unitech Wireless (Tamil Nadu), which is now known as Uninor.

Unitech has exposure to some other companies with similar names, but I am not sure what these companies do or what their financial positions are.

Some investments done by Unitech in group companies:

- Rs 5 lac worth of shares of Unitech Wireless Limited.

- Rs 45.54 crore of debentures of Acorus Unitech Wireless.

- Rs 23.46 crore of debentures of Cestos Unitech Wireless.

On paper, it seems Unitech has limited exposure to Uninor.

However, one can't take financial statements of such scam-tainted companies at face value.

You are right.

Unitech never invested big money in Uninor.

Unitech just got the license and sold the controlling stake to Telenor.

Whatever assets have been created by Uninor have been created from either Telenor's money or debt.

Uninor has been under Telenor's full control for a long time.

Even before Supreme Court's judgement, Unitech was a minority, non-controlling investor in Uninor and had all the time to focus on its core business.
